In a dispersion compensating circuitry for optical transmission systems by means of chirped Bragg gratings, a plurality of Michelson interferometer stages each with an optical directional coupler and two chirped Bragg gratings form reflectors which completely reflect the light entering through the input optical waveguide to the output optical waveguide. The Michelson interferometer stages are interconnected in cascade so that the output optical waveguide of the interferometer of each stage passes into the input optical waveguide of the interferometer of the following stage.
